Defender finally makes Charlton switch

Addicks boss Alan Pardew has signed Linvoy Primus on loan

Linvoy Primus' on-off loan deal from Portsmouth to Charlton was finally resolved on Thursday.

Primus has agreed a three-month move to The Valley after Pompey boss Harry Redknapp originally decided not to let the 34-year-old centre-back join for the whole season.

Primus told Portsmouth's official website: "I have a connection to Charlton and I'm also going to be close to my family.

"It's a great opportunity for me to play football at a high standard, with a club who have ambitions and are moving forward.

"It's a chance for me to get fit - match fit that is - and to play regular football."
